Understanding Choke Canyon Water Level: Insights And Implications - Evaporation rates, influenced by temperature and wind conditions, also play a crucial role in determining water levels. During hotter months, evaporation can significantly decrease water levels. Changes in water levels can impact fish populations, particularly during spawning seasons. Low water levels may lead to reduced spawning habitats, affecting reproduction rates.

Aquatic plants also rely on stable water levels for growth. Fluctuations can result in habitat loss, affecting the entire aquatic ecosystem.

As we explore the dynamics of Choke Canyon water level, it is essential to recognize the significance of this reservoir. It serves as a crucial water source for municipal and agricultural use, as well as a recreational area for fishing, boating, and camping. Moreover, the management of water levels at Choke Canyon can have profound effects on the local wildlife and plant species that thrive in and around the reservoir.

The demand for water from the reservoir for municipal and agricultural use directly affects its water levels. Increased consumption during dry spells can lead to a rapid decline in water availability.

Monitoring recent trends in Choke Canyon water levels is vital for understanding the reservoir's health and sustainability. Over the past few years, fluctuations have been observed due to changing climate patterns and increased water demand.

Choke Canyon Reservoir, completed in 1982, is a crucial component of Texas's water supply system. It spans over 25,000 acres and has a capacity of approximately 1.1 million acre-feet of water. The reservoir primarily serves as a water supply for the city of Corpus Christi and surrounding areas, as well as for irrigation and recreational activities.

Understanding water levels is crucial for planning recreational activities, as certain areas may become inaccessible during low water periods. Local authorities provide regular updates on water conditions to inform the public.
